Output 80e6643178e6a115d3d3e263bbfd47200973b63fdaf91fc3edcd718d3201638e:67

value
54716
script pubkey
OP_0 OP_PUSHBYTES_20 d0c343d4f3bce02b4125baf7e3de5a31cbaf8e8b
address
bc1q6rp5848nhnszksf9htm78hj6x896lr5t2r7qjh
transaction
80e6643178e6a115d3d3e263bbfd47200973b63fdaf91fc3edcd718d3201638e
confirmations
74753
spent
true